Η ταινία Η τρέλα του μεγαλείου (Πρωτότυπος τίτλος La Folie des grandeurs) έχει στους βασικούς ρόλους την Louis de Funès (Don Salluste de Bazan), Yves Montand (Blaze, le valet de Don Salluste), Alice Sapritch (Dona Juana, première dame de la reine), Karin Schubert (La reine d'Espagne), Alberto de Mendoza (Le roi d'Espagne), Jaime de Mora y Aragón (Le marquis de Priego), Eduardo Fajardo (Cortega), Antonio Pica (Le duc de Los Montès), Venantino Venantini (Le marquis del Basto), Gabriele Tinti (Don César, neveu de Don Salluste), Paul Préboist (Le muet), Sal Borgese (Le borgne), Astrid Frank (La demoiselle de Infant d'Espagne), Robert Le Béal (Chamberlain), Clément Michu (Le valet bègue de Don Salluste), La Polaca (Une danseuse), Leopoldo Trieste (Giuseppe, l'inventeur Italien de la Bomba) Η ημερομηνία κυκλοφορίας της ταινίας είναι 08.12.1971. Αυτή η ταινία είναι παραγωγή της Gaumont, Mars Film, Coral Films, Orion Filmproduktion . Χώρες παραγωγής: France, Spain, Italy, Germany Είδος Ταινίας: Κινηματογράφος Κωμωδία, Κινηματογράφος Ιστορία

Ο Δον Σαλούστ, Υπουργός της αυτού Μεγαλειότητας Βασιλιά της Ισπανίας, είναι συγχρόνως άπληστος και αντιπαθής. Κυριαρχεί δια του τρόμου στους χωρικούς και στον υπηρέτη του. Για να εκδικηθεί τη Βασίλισσα που κατάφερε να τον στείλει εξορία, σκαρφίζεται ένα διαβολικό κόλπο...
